Title: Gangadhar Shankarappa: Innovator in Pipeline Defect Identification

Introduction

Gangadhar Shankarappa is a notable inventor based in Bengaluru, India. He has made significant contributions to the field of pipeline inspection through his innovative patent. His work focuses on enhancing the efficiency and accuracy of defect identification in liquid pipelines.

Latest Patents

Gangadhar holds a patent titled "Identification of defect types in liquid pipelines for classification and computing severity thereof." This invention addresses the inefficiencies of current inspection processes, which often rely on manual data acquisition and defect recording. By leveraging artificial intelligence and machine learning models, along with image processing techniques, his patent automates log and data processing. This innovation reduces the dependency on manual analysis, improves productivity, and enhances the overall asset health management for utilities. The patent aims to bring significant process and cost efficiencies while improving the accuracy of defect identification and classification.
